一种玻璃材料内应力精密测定的方法

摘    要:针对玻璃材料内应力的测量,提出了一种采用磁光调制技术,进行高准确度的应力双折射检测的新方案.该方法原理简单、测量准确度高.采用琼斯矩阵法分析了该方案的理论推导,并提出了当被测量样品较大时,提高测试效率的两种可行方法.

关 键 词:光学玻璃  应力测量  偏光干涉法  磁光调制技术

A Precision Measurement Method of Glass Material Inner-stress

Abstract:Aiming at measurements of glass material inner-stress,a new high precision measurement method is proposed using the Magnetic-Optic Modulation technique for the stress birefringence.The proposed method has the strong points that simple theory,high precision and so on.The theory derivation is also given using the Jones Matrix,and the results show that the two methods to improve measurement efficiency are feqsible when the testing sample is much bigger.
Keywords:Optical glass  Measurement of stress  Polarized interference method  Magnetic-optic modulation
